Adapted from the original novel by Liam O'Flaherty.
The action takes place in Dublin in the early 1920s after the Irish Free State came into being.
The Informer plots the hunting and execution of Gypo Nolan, a brutish individual who murders a prostitute and sells a comrade to his erstwhile foes - the Free-State forces.
